Patricia K. Burgess is a partner at Frost Brown Todd LLP in Nashville, Tennessee. She chairs the ?rm’s Mobility (Automotive) Industry Team and leads the ?rm’s representation relating to troubled automotive suppliers, including large supplier and automotive bankruptcies, and supply chain risk- management matters.

Ms. Burgess has guided individual and corporate debtors in Chapter 11 bankruptcy, as well as workout negotiations outside of court, across a spectrum of industries, including logistics companies, automotive suppliers, franchises, real estate investors, restaurant owners, manufacturers, communication companies, and coal companies. Ms. Burgess assists secured lenders in protecting and recovering their collateral whether through workout and forbearance, self- help remedies, state or federal court litigation, or bankruptcy proceedings. She also assists secured and unsecured creditors, debtor-in-possession lenders, landlords, utilities and purchasers of assets in both complex commercial bankruptcies, as well as large and small individual Chapter 11 cases.

When not helping in the distressed arena, she also counsels businesses of varying sizes engaged in complex commercial disputes, such as breach of contract, negligence, fraud, misrepresentation, tortious interference, successor liability, business ownership, control and governance issues, mineral trespass and energy-related disputes, franchise disputes, and violations of various state and federal statutes. In addition, she mediates complex commercial disputes.

Ms. Burgess has been listed in The Lawdragon 500 Leading U.S. Bankruptcy & Restructuring Lawyers (2020-2024), is a top-rated lawyer by Martindale-Hubbell and recognized by The Best Lawyers in America,® Commercial Litigation. She is a member of ABI (Southeast Conference Advisory Board; Education Director for the Emerging Industries and Technology Committee), International Women’s Insolvency & Restructuring Confederation (KIT Network board), Southern Automotive Women’s Forum (board member; treasurer), and was previously board member for the Tennessee Automotive Manufacturing Association.
